Double Dippin won his third straight start with an authoritative front-end performance in the featured $11,000 optional-claiming trot on Thursday, Feb. 12 at Flamboro Downs.
The gelding marched three-deep into the first turn and pushed past the two-wide Tregaron (Scott Young) to take control over Seeking Salvation (John Thomson) nearing the quarter in :28.1. He was never threatened in his route to victory, rattling off :59.2 and 1:28.3 fractions before cruising home under mild encouragement from Brett MacDonald to win by two lengths in 1:58. No One (Austin Sorrie) kicked past Seeking Salvation in the stretch for second.
Double Dippin is three-for-five this season for owner-trainer Sara Baillargeon of Guelph, Ont. and is riding a three-race win streak that began on Jan. 16 at Woodbine Mohawk Park. The six-year-old Walner-Borrow And Spend gelding has racked up 10 wins and $131,633 in earnings in 72 lifetime appearances. He paid $2.90 to win.
